Mesothelioma, a cancer, develops on the linings of various organs within the body, including the chest cavity lining, the lining of the heart and the abdomen as well as the lungs. Asbestos patients could have been exposed at home, at work or while serving in the military. The symptoms of mesothelioma usually are not evident until 20 to 50 years after exposure.

Compensation for mesothelioma cases can include future and past medical costs loss of wages, emotional distress and physical pain. Asbestos victims are also able to seek compensation through asbestos trusts, which are financed by the bankruptcy trust system and currently have more than $30 billion in assets.
